| {-| KVM daemon |
| |
| The KVM daemon is responsible for determining whether a given KVM |
| instance was shutdown by an administrator or a user. For more |
| information read the design document on the KVM daemon. |
| |
| The KVM daemon design is split in 2 parts, namely, monitors for Qmp |
| sockets and directory/file watching. |
| |
| The monitors are spawned in lightweight Haskell threads and are |
| reponsible for handling the communication between the KVM daemon and |
| the KVM instance using the Qmp protocol. During the communcation, the |
| monitor parses the Qmp messages and if powerdown or shutdown is |
| received, then the shutdown file is written in the KVM control |
| directory. Otherwise, when the communication terminates, that same |
| file is removed. The communication terminates when the KVM instance |
| stops or crashes. |
| |
| The directory and file watching uses inotify to track down events on |
| the KVM control directory and its parents. There is a directory |
| crawler that will try to add a watch to the KVM control directory if |
| available or its parents, thus replacing watches until the KVM control |
| directory becomes available. When this happens, a monitor for the Qmp |
| socket is spawned. Given that the KVM daemon might stop or crash, the |
| directory watching also simulates events for the Qmp sockets that |
| already exist in the KVM control directory when the KVM daemon starts. |
| |
